Hard-rock lifers, Dope are getting geared up to release their most explosive album yet, No Regrets. The record is packed with the kind of energized guitar anthems that the Chicago band is known for but taken to another level altogether. The first single from the album, "Addiction," features Zakk Wylde (Black Label Society, Ozzy Osbourne) and is garnering praise on radio already.
